Taps

Taps Poster

Summary: Taps is a 1981 American drama film that follows a group of military school cadets who take over their school in an attempt to prevent it from being shut down and sold to real estate developers. The story centers around the cadets, led by the disciplined and principled Cadet Major Brian Moreland, as they occupy the campus and prepare to defend it against the authorities. As the standoff escalates, the cadets must confront the moral and ethical implications of their actions, leading to a tragic conclusion.
